Joey Chestnut has long been the face of competitive eating, with a career stacked full of records and unforgettable moments. He first turned heads in 2007 when he devoured 66 hot dogs in 12 minutes, ending Takeru Kobayashi’s six-year winning streak at the Nathan’s Hot Dog Eating Contest.
That victory kicked off a dominant run—eight consecutive titles, followed by another string of wins from 2016 to 2023. In 2021, he raised the bar even higher by setting the current record of 76 hot dogs and buns in just 10 minutes. With 16 Mustard Yellow Belts and 55 world records across different eating disciplines, Chestnut’s status in the sport is unmatched.

Who Is Joey Chestnut’s Girlfriend? Is Marriage Around the Corner?
Chestnut is currently engaged to a woman named Brie, who has quietly become one of the most steady and supportive presences in his life. Their relationship began in the most unexpected way—first with a brief photo together at a San Francisco bar in 2017, shortly after Chestnut had been eliminated from The Amazing Race.
At the time, it was just a fan moment. But a year later, fate stepped in. They matched on Tinder, and Brie reminded him of the night they’d met. He remembered, and they went on a date. As Joey described it, “It was perfect.”
The two have been together ever since. They eventually moved from California to Indiana, a place Chestnut had always liked from his frequent competitions in the area. What started as a strategic relocation for convenience soon turned into home.
Today, they live in a house with a garden and plenty of room for their dogs—and in the basement, Joey’s full-scale training setup: a Peloton bike, a weight bench, and of course, a competition-style table.
Brie has played a behind-the-scenes but meaningful role in his success. She helps him prep for training sessions, sometimes cooking dozens of hot dogs so he can simulate contest conditions. According to Chestnut, preparing 70 or 80 hot dogs at once isn’t exactly easy, and having her support has made a difference.
Though the two have kept their relationship mostly low-key, glimpses of Brie still appear on Chestnut’s Instagram. As of now, there’s been no public announcement of a wedding, but from all indications, they’re still together and engaged, quietly sharing a life behind the noise of the eating stage.
Joey Was Engaged Previously
Joey’s love life once made headlines in a very public way—right on the same stage where he built his competitive legacy. On July 4, 2014, just moments before the annual Nathan’s Famous Hot Dog Eating Contest at Coney Island, Chestnut paused before the competition and dropped to one knee. They started dating in 2011.
In front of thousands of spectators and a live TV audience, he proposed to his longtime girlfriend, Neslie Ricasa, who was also a competitive eater. The moment was unexpected, heartfelt, and perfectly timed to add to the spectacle of the day. Neslie said yes, and for a while, it seemed like the two San Jose natives were set to build a life together off the eating circuit.
Chestnut went on to win the contest that same day—his eighth straight title—by downing 61 hot dogs in 10 minutes, enough to beat runner-up Matt Stonie. While he fell short of his previous year’s record of 69, the proposal had already stolen the show.
However, the engagement didn’t last. The couple called it off sometime before their planned 2015 wedding. Joey later confirmed the split, saying that the breakup was difficult, especially given its timing just ahead of another hot dog contest.
That year, Chestnut would go on to lose the title to Matt Stonie—his only defeat in more than a decade of dominance. While he never directly blamed the loss on personal matters, the emotional toll was clear.
Since then, both Joey and Neslie have kept their relationship history largely private. The engagement remains one of the rare glimpses into his personal life—brief, public, and ultimately short-lived.
Who’s Joey’s Ex-Girlfriend, Neslie Ricasa?
Neslie Ricasa isn’t just known for being Chestnut’s former fiancée—she briefly made a name for herself in the world of competitive eating, too. While her run in the sport didn’t last nearly as long as Chestnut’s, she did compete in a few notable events.
At the 2013 Nathan’s Hot Dog Eating Contest, she managed to eat 10 hot dogs and buns in 10 minutes. Her personal best, however, stands at 14 HDB in the same timeframe. That same year, she also took part in the Day-Lee Foods World Gyoza Eating Championship, where she downed 59 dumplings in 10 minutes.
Outside of the competitive arena, Neslie built a solid professional career. She earned a bachelor’s degree in accounting from San Jose State University—the same university Joey Chestnut attended. After graduation, she worked as an accounting assistant, first at EK Health Services in 2014, and later at Star Elevator in 2015. Eventually, she went on to become a financial analyst at Thomas Foods International.
Despite her brief time in the spotlight, Neslie has since stepped away from competitive eating and maintained a relatively low public profile following her split from Chestnut.
